Output 64fc51ece3bc54870c9882043de7ec85ddb6c78a3a11137fb0135e6f04737d6f:0

value
983821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cacac8b5aebe15df79db437da792b120895f96a OP_EQUAL
address
3MoqSM3XSqVdoWSYR22xsjmF7QFsASGi6Z
transaction
64fc51ece3bc54870c9882043de7ec85ddb6c78a3a11137fb0135e6f04737d6f
spent
true